Top Eats in Esperance

Esperance is quickly becoming a foodie hot spot. From delicious fresh seafood and some of the best bread in Australia to local juice and coffee vans, you can satisfy every craving in Esperance! Here are some of our favourite spots to get some grub.

Taylor St Quarters is a small bar and restaurant on the beach that serves beautiful fresh, local produce prepared with complex flavours and textures. It offers a relaxed and casual atmosphere that pairs nicely with the live acoustic music that is played on the weekends. The views are to die for, espcially paired with the spectacular Esperance sunset sky. People RAVE about the brekkie burgers so they much be quite exceptional. For dinner, try the tapas menu. You really can't go wrong with anything here.

Anywhere. is situated right along the foreshore so epic views are guaranteed when you dine here. This cafe has some amazing coffee and delicious eats. They are known for their breakfast but their lunch is also pretty spot on. If you are really hungry, get the Anywhere Big Breakfast. We'll be impressed if you can polish this off on your own. They have four kinds of burgers on their lunch menu along with some salads, fish & chips and daily specials. You also have the option to take your meal to-go and enjoy right along the water.







Picnics

If you want to pack an epic picnic for your beach day, check out Bob and Jim's general store, or pick up some fresh bread on Market Day from Bread Local.
